Understanding Waukesha’s Climate and Its Impact on Concrete Work


Waukesha undergoes varied weather conditions throughout the year, and local concrete work needs to account for these seasonal changes. Severe winters characterized by freeze-thaw cycles may result in cracking and other damage if concrete isn’t properly mixed or applied. Seasoned concrete experts recognize the necessity of selecting appropriate materials to endure these fluctuations in temperature. They further implement installation methods aimed at enhancing longevity in the local climate.


Beyond daily weather hurdles, regional conditions in neighboring communities such as Brookfield, Delafield, and Menomonee Falls may differ somewhat, necessitating a careful local understanding is key.

Concrete specialists operating in Waukesha, WI typically boast years of on-site experience navigating local climatic challenges.

This ensures that projects, whether driveways, patios, or sidewalks, are constructed to endure and satisfy the requirements of local climate conditions.

Tips for Maintaining Concrete Structures in Waukesha


Regular Checkups and Proactive Care


Regular inspections help catch small issues before they become serious issues. Concrete contractors in Waukesha, WI advise scheduling routine checkups, especially after the cold season, to spot any initial indications of deterioration. This proactive strategy can extend the life of your exterior surfaces significantly.


Homeowners and building overseers in adjacent cities like Wauwatosa or West Allis may benefit from basic upkeep advice. Contemplate a thorough surface cleaning, repairing cracks when noticed, and monitoring for structural shifts. Adhering to a consistent maintenance routine not only preserves the appearance of the concrete but also helps avoid elevated repair costs later.
